155. Special conditions for receipt of pension.

Deleted from 29 September 2006

Where a person who has attained pensionable age is in receipt of or entitled to, a widow's (contributory) pension, widower's (contributory) pension or old age (contributory) pension or is a person in respect of whom an increase of old age (contributory) pension is payable by virtue of section 112 (1) and would but for section 160 be qualified for the receipt of an old age (non-contributory) pension -

(a) the person may, notwithstanding anything contained in section 160, be paid the old age (non-contributory) pension for any period during which the rate of pension payable would be greater than the rate of widow's (contributory) pension, widower's (contributory) pension, old age (contributory) pension or the increase thereof, as the case may be, payable, and
